I believe it will not work. If jacks and scales react only to vertical loads (no horizontal force present), the scales will always display the same weight (half of the boat weight) regardless the height of the jacks.
If you add two (known) horizontal forces to enable the calculation, you still have problems: the scale measurement changes will not be significant bellow 5 degrees inclination (the cosins of small angles are too close to 1). Horizontal forces will compromise scales' accuracy, the boat might slide, etc.
